> > I am installing a wsgi application on Red Hat Linux.
> > My current configuration is apach 2.2 + mod_wsgi 3.0 + python 2.4.
> > My problem is that egg cache environmental variable does not work,
> > even though I think I set it up right.
> > The following is error message I'm getting:

> > One thing that is different from typical errors is that Error no is
> > not 13 but 17,
> > which I cannot make sense of.
> > The directory /egg_cache is owned by apache (user account that Apache
> > runs as) so that it can write in that directory.
> > With the same application I had no problem in Mac Leopard, but I now
> > have in Red Hat linux.
> > Any comments are welcome. Thanks in advance.
>
> Just a workaround while you wait for an answer.
>
> I had this same problem with simplejson installed from the repo in
> Centos a while ago. Being devoid of patience to investigate I just
> removed the repo install and installed with easy_install and it
> worked.
